Huguenot, Richmond, VA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Huguenot?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Huguenot Studio Apartments | $1,200 | $1,049 | $1,345 |
| Huguenot 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,620 | $935 | $3,015 |
| Huguenot 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,802 | $1,099 | $3,110 |
| Huguenot 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,230 | $1,544 | $3,935 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Huguenot
How much are Studio apartments in Huguenot?
There are currently 8 Studio Apartments in Huguenot with rent ranges from $1,049 to $1,345 with an average price of $1,200.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Huguenot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Huguenot ranges from $935 to $3,015 with an average monthly rent of $1,620.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Huguenot c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Huguenot range from $1,099 to $3,110.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,802.
How expensive are Huguenot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 30 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Huguenot on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,544 to $3,935 - averaging $2,230 for the location.
